Headline: Exercise: single-source lead signal with broader context receipts Alpha triage: high (internal ranking; not a certainty claim) Confidence: evidence_backed_signal Memo surface: alpha memo Snapshot: 2026-05-16T18-12-38Z Run: exercise-evidence-2026-05-16T18-12-38Z Direct source breadth: 1 direct cited source(s) Source thesis: Pathway-specific anti-inflammatory gating: metformin unlocks TNF-axis suppression in exercise-responsive cancer survivors that exercise alone cannot achieve Source breadth: 5/5 unique cited source(s)

One-sentence thesis

The direct receipts support a narrow working claim: Compared with control, exercise alone reduced hs-CRP [-30.2%; 95% CI, -50.3, -1.0]; exercise alone reduced hs-CRP and IL6 (-30.9%; 95% CI, -47.3, -9.5). The context receipts provide source breadth and boundary checks, not independent confirmation of the lead claim.

Why this is surprising

The useful signal is narrower than the topic label: the lead receipts support the core claim, while the added A/B context receipts define where that claim may generalize, fail, or need a separate extraction.

Evidence receipts

  • fact_id=22116 (A_core) — Compared with control, exercise alone reduced hs-CRP [-30.2%; 95% CI, -50.3, -1.0] DOI 10.1158/1940-6207.capr-20-0188
  • fact_id=22117 (A_core) — exercise alone reduced hs-CRP and IL6 (-30.9%; 95% CI, -47.3, -9.5) DOI 10.1158/1940-6207.capr-20-0188
  • fact_id=22118 (A_core) — exercise and metformin reduced sTNFαR2 and IL6 (-38.7%; 95% CI, -52.3, -18.9) DOI 10.1158/1940-6207.capr-20-0188
  • fact_id=22119 (A_core) — exercise and metformin reduced sTNFαR2 (-13.1%; 95% CI, -22.9, -1.0) DOI 10.1158/1940-6207.capr-20-0188

Context receipts

  • fact_id=12572 (A_core) — Mixed-muscle protein fractional synthetic rate increased by 42% at 3 h postexercise and 69% at 24 h postexercise in CON. DOI 10.1152/ajpendo.00600.2013
  • fact_id=41245 (A_core) — tumor-bearing mice with access to running wheels showed reduced growth of MDA-MB-231 (-66%, P < 0.01) tumors DOI 10.1158/0008-5472.can-16-3125
  • fact_id=12544 (A_core) — Mortality risk was 11% lower (hazard ratio, 0.89; 95% confidence interval, 0.86-0.93; P<0.001) for every 1-MET increase in exercise capacity. DOI 10.1161/hypertensionaha.114.03510
  • fact_id=30392 (A_core) — IGF-I/IGFBP-3 ratio increased significantly in the diet + exercise group (+5.4%, P < 0.01) compared with control. DOI 10.1158/1055-9965.epi-13-0337
